Default Swick Vs. Goulet At UFC Fight Night 11

Quote:
Following his loss to Yushin Okami at UFC 69 in Houston, Texas, Mike Swick decided to make the move from the middleweight division down to the welterweight division. Rumors have been swirling about a rematch with Chris Leben, but the situation took a bizarre turn when Jonathan Goulet started a thread in the MMAWeekly SoundOff Forum yesterday titled, "Wanna Fight."

In the thread Jonathan stated, "Wanted to fight Mike Swick to replace Leben at 170 for the UFC Fight Night in September, but he refused. Is he scared to go to sleep against me? I will beat his ass..."

When contacted by MMAWeekly, Swick responded, "I'm surprised to hear Goulet make a comment like that about me. It's completely disrespectful to come on here and blantley lie about something I never said. I have always had a lot of respect for his whole team, and it's so sad he is so desperate for a UFC fight that he has to make me look bad to get it. For the record, I never turned down Goulet. You talked to Joe Silva and know who I was asking for... Sometimes you get what you wish for, so..."

Sources close to the situation have informed MMAWeekly that the match is being put together and that both fighters have agreed to the fight.
